Many of you may be aware of the incident with TV Presenter, Aid Worker and Barrister Rizwan Hussain on the 14th of April 2008, where he was detained, brutally beaten and tortured by the Bangladesh Air Force in Dhaka. As a result, he was left with bruises (60% of his upper body), multiple fractures to his right leg and a broken right arm.
As a response to the situation, the Bangladesh Human Rights Coalition are staging a demonstration in Aftab Ali Park, Whitechapel Road, London (Nearest Tube: Whitechapel) on Saturday the 26th of April 2008 at 5pm to apply further pressure on key individuals to act adequately to this matter. The Bangladesh Human Right Coalition are asking for: 1. An independent enquiry into the matter. 2. An apology from the air force for the barbaric actions of their personnel. 3. An apology from the Caretaker Government for failing to prevent the injustice suffered. 4. The trial and dismissal of the officers involved in the incident, upon their conviction. Rizwan Hussain, among other high profile individuals will be speaking to show their support for the cause.
